Transaction d1eca281b193d4f98956ad68eeb533f886515fe9b61755b9621b124f4200c9ff

block
6415227080a29ec5f59acb5ecb44df78cc146803ba6afe5b0a857338edc8af0d

1 Input

23 Outputs